I have subscribed for their services for about 2 months now. Here are my findings:

- The results they post are honest. However, their signals are based on the index price not the underlying future. This means you can't match their performance exactly (since you can't trade an index directly). Sometimes you do better, sometimes worse, but most of the time it is within 5%.

- Furthermore, you need to be able to enter contingency-orders or something similair with your broker. I.e. if RUT>600 then buy ER2 future. With IB or Tradestation this is no problem. I'm not sure about other brokers though. You should check this, if you can't be in front of the screen all day.

- Support is great. I'm even allowed to pause my subscription when I'm on vacation. :cool:

- The system one, avalanche system and arb-system don't generate much trades with the current low volatility, the russell systems do very fine however, so I only trade one of those till volatility rises.

- Sometimes you'll get extra trade recommodations not part of any system, which is a nice plus.

Personally, I'm quite satisfied with them.
